Air Algerie Flight AH5017 Disappears From Radar


An Air Algerie Flight AH5017 traveling from Burkina Faso to Algiers with 110 passengers and six crew members on board was reported missing and disappeared from radar. It was confirmed Friday that passenger plane crashed in a desolate region of restive northern Mali; Authorities lost contact to the MD83 plane 50 minutes after jet took off from Burkina Faso bound for Algiers.

TransAsia Airways Flight GE222 Crash Landing In Taiwan

Plane crashes in emergency landing, killing 47 people, injuring 11. The TransAsia Airways F light GE222, a twin-engine turboprop ATR 72 was reportedly trying to make an emergency landing.

The flight took off from Kaohsiung Siaogang Airport in Taiwan at about 5 p.m. local time and was flying to Penghu’s Magong Airport, according to the South China Morning Post. The plane reportedly crashed into residential buildings on its way down.

North Korea Kim Jong-Un Parody


North Korea has asked China to stop the spread of a video clip lampooning leader Kim Jong-un.

According to a source in China on Tuesday, the North feels the clip, which shows Kim dancing and Kung-Fu fighting, "seriously compromises Kim's dignity and authority."

Beijng was unable to oblige.

Reflexes of Seven Kittens


Seven cute kittens at the Triskel Maine Coon cattery in Quebec were lined up for a group photo on June 14.

Florence Salles, a breeder at the cattery, then decided to record a video while waving an object in front of the kittens. Each and every one showed the curiosity and reflexes that cats are famous for.

The video shows them all move their heads in perfect unison and attempting to bat the object with their paws.

LOOK: Charming cop eases tension in U.S. Embassy riot

Protesters

Worth reposting

Anti-U.S. activists clashed with riot police near the U.S. Embassy in Manila on Philippine-American Friendship Day, July 4.  Protesters from the League of Filipino Students (LFS) and other groups called for the junking of the Enhanced Defense Cooperation Agreement (EDCA) which paves the way for expanded military cooperation between the U.S. and the Philippines.  Protesters also called for the abolition of the pork barrel system.

Hundred Islands National Park

Hundred Islands National Park

The Hundred Islands National Park (Pangasinan: Kapulo-puloan or Taytay-Bakes) is a national park in the Republic of the Philippines. The protected area is located in the city of Alaminos, in the province of Pangasinan in northern Philippines. The islands, totaling 124 at low tide and 123 at high tide, are scattered in Lingayen Gulf covering an area of 16.76 square kilometres (6.47 sq mi). Only three of them have been developed for tourism: Governor Island, Quezon Island, and Children's Island. The Lucap wharf in Alaminos, the entrance to the National Park, is about 240 kilometres (150 mi) north of Manila, the capital of the Philippines.
